PhotoScan中地面激光扫描处理
本文讨论以下内容:
如何将激光扫描数据导入项目?
仅处理地面激光扫描
处理地面激光扫描和图像
如何将激光扫描数据导入项目?
要将激光扫描数据导入Metashape2.0中,需要通过文件导入>导入>导入点云导入点云,然后指定将此点云用作激光扫描数据。
您可以同时添加多个点云。导入的激光扫描数据的文件夹中选择所有点云。
在“导入点云”对话框窗口中,指定要导入的参数:
如果选择了多个点云,则参数将应用于您要导入的所有点云。
在“导入点”对话框窗口中,为以下格式指定方向(通用、原点、轨迹文件)和局部曲面相邻要素的值:ASTM E57 (*.e57)、ASCII PTS (*.pts, *.pts.gz )、PTX (*.ptx)。
如果点云以结构化形式记录,则应使用Direction - Origin参数。如果点云是以非结构化形式获得的,则使用Direction - Generic。
为了确定点云中点的法线,Metashape用平面近似模型的局部表面。
平面的方向由给定点的附近邻居确定。要考虑的邻近点的数量由局部表面相邻点参数确定。如果云非常嘈杂,28 个默认邻居可能不足以自信地确定法线。对于此类点云,值得将局部表面相邻值增加到 100。增加相邻点的数量会减慢计算速度,平滑拐角处的法线,但有助于避免噪声。在某些情况下,增加相邻要素的数量有助于避免大型倒置图。
导入的激光扫描数据在“工作区”窗格和“模型”视图中显示为点云:
在模型视图中,点云周围有 2 个可见区域。红色表示点云边界框。绿色表示该块的一般边界框。您可以禁用块的边界框,选择Model > Show/Hide Items > Show Region
要在拍摄过程中显示扫描仪的位置,您需要启用工具栏上的“显示相机”按钮:
在工作区窗格中选择所有激光扫描,然后从点云上下文菜单中选择用作激光扫描:
带有深度图信息(由激光扫描仪捕获)的点云和球面全景图也可在“工作空间”窗格中访问:
要在“模型”视图中仅显示一个点块,请从激光扫描上下文菜单中选择“设置活动”命令:
如果指定点云用作激光扫描,则可以使用显示激光扫描数据工具栏按钮将其显示在模型视图中。根据激光扫描数据中记录的信息,云可以显示为各种模式:Solid View, Colors View, Classes View, Intensity View, Elevation View, Return View, Scan Angle View, Source ID View, Confidence View.
仅处理地面激光扫描
如果在导入之前未在第三方软件中对齐激光扫描,则可以在Metashape中执行对齐。
选择工作流>对齐照片命令。在“对齐照片”对话框窗口中,指定首选参数。可以使用基本参数,就像在常规图像对齐的情况下一样,主要区别在于启用重置当前对齐选项很重要:
处理地面激光扫描和图像
如果您在将激光扫描导入 Metashape 之前已在第三方产品中对齐了激光扫描,则需要将激光扫描合并到一个组中并修复该组以在束调整步骤中保持对齐。
在工作区窗格中选择所有激光扫描,然后选择移动激光扫描>新建激光扫描组。然后在“组”上下文菜单中选择“设置组类型”>“固定”:
然后将照片添加到项目中(选择“工作流”>“添加照片”或“添加文件夹”命令):
您需要重置激光扫描组的对齐方式。从“组”上下文菜单中选择“重置对齐方式”命令。激光扫描的外部方向将被重置,而组中激光扫描的对齐方式将被保存。如果未执行外部对齐重置 - 算法在与图像对齐期间不使用激光扫描组。
选择工作流程>对齐照片以将图像与激光扫描对齐:
激光扫描和图像的组合对齐结果将显示在模型视图中:
来源:Agisoft Metashape官网 由小编整理翻译
- END -